Common Name(±)-Camphoric acid
Description(±)-Camphoric acid, also known as (±)-camphate, belongs to the class of organic compounds known as dicarboxylic acids and derivatives. These are organic compounds containing exactly two carboxylic acid groups (±)-Camphoric acid has been detected, but not quantified in, several different foods, such as black tea, green tea, herbal tea, red tea, and teas (Camellia sinensis). This could make (±)-camphoric acid a potential biomarker for the consumption of these foods. Based on a literature review very few articles have been published on (±)-Camphoric acid.

Physical Properties
StateSolid
Experimental Molecular Properties
PropertyValueReference
Melting Point202 - 203 °CNot Available
Boiling Point311.00 to 312.00 °C. @ 760.00 mm Hg (est)The Good Scents Company Information System
Water Solubility3.4 mg/mL at 20 °CNot Available
LogP1.335 (est)The Good Scents Company Information System
